    John Hartwell (born c. 1965) is an American college athletics administrator, currently serving as the director of athletics at the University of Louisiana at Monroe. He previously served as athletic director at Utah State University , a position he held from 2015 to 2022.

    The Utah State Aggies college football team represents Utah State University in the Mountain West Conference (MWC), as part of the NCAA Division I Football Bowl Subdivision. The program has had 27 head coaches, and 2 interim head coaches, since it began play during the 1892 season. Since July 2024, Nate Dreiling has served as Utah State's ...

    The 1966 Utah State Aggies football team was an American football team that represented Utah State University as an independent during the 1966 NCAA University Division football season. In their fourth and final season under head coach Tony Knap, the Aggies compiled a 4–6 record and outscored all opponents by a total of 181 to 163. [1] [2]
